In our project we are trying we have 2 EP boxes. Following are the details of the boxes
1. EP6.0 (NW04), All our current applications are running here, also NTLM and LDAP is installed and configured for this box
2. EP7.0 (NW04s), CRM 5.0 is also running in this environment.
We are planning to access the EP 7.0 CRM PCUI content from EP 6.0 system through global portal mechanism.
The question here is do I need to do the NTLM and LDAP configuration in my EP 7.0 box for authentication and authorization or else the authorization and authentication defined in the EP 6.0 box will suffice.

First a quick disclaimer, I have yet to work with global portal and do not know how well it works between NW04 and NW04s (wouldn't believe it is 100% as it is dependent on WSRP features of NW04s).
The EP7 system should not need to have NTLM setup as long as it can trust and read the SAP logon ticket from the EP6 portal (haven't done this on a java system, only abap, but must be possible). When this ticket is read it only extracts the username. This means that the EP7 portal must be connect to the same LDAP (or a replicated LDAP with same userids) as the EP6 portal.
